1. Nouns
Nouns are words that name people, places, things, or ideas.
Examples:
● eople: teacher, engineer, Mary
P
● Places: school, park, New York
● Things: book, car, computer
● Ideas: happiness, freedom, love

2. Pronouns
Pronouns replace nouns in a sentence.
Examples:
P
● ersonal Pronouns: I, you, he, she, it, we, they
● Possessive Pronouns: my, your, his, her, its, our, their
● R eflexive Pronouns: myself, yourself, himself, herself, itself, ourselves, yourselves,
themselves
● Relative Pronouns: who, whom, whose, which, that
● Demonstrative Pronouns: this, that, these, those

3. Verbs
Verbs express actions or states of being.
Examples:
A
● ction Verbs: run, jump, write, think
● Linking Verbs: am, is, are, was, were, seem, become
● Helping Verbs: have, has, had, do, does, did, will, shall, would, should, can, could,
may, might, must

4. Adjectives
Adjectives describe or modify nouns and pronouns.
Examples:
D
● escriptive Adjectives: big, small, happy, sad
● Quantitative Adjectives: some, many, few, two
D
● emonstrative Adjectives: this, that, these, those
● Possessive Adjectives: my, your, his, her, its, our, their

5. Adverbs
Adverbs modify verbs, adjectives, or other adverbs. They often end in -ly but not always.
Examples:
● anner: quickly, slowly, happily
M
● Time: now, later, soon
● Frequency: always, never, often
● Degree: very, quite, almost

7. Conjunctions
Conjunctions connect words, phrases, or clauses.
Examples:
C
● oordinating Conjunctions: and, but, or, nor, for, so, yet
● Subordinating Conjunctions: because, although, while, since, if
● Correlative Conjunctions: either/or, neither/nor, both/and
